Aris Oct 18, 2024 @ 7:14pm 
The problem is that all the game's data is in a single 85 GB file. So even if the patch is very small, modifying that files requires rewritting it entirely (this is a safe feature so if something goes wrong Steam can revert back to the original file). Many modern games do this (packaging the entire data files into a big file), which is an SSD killer when patching those files. Devs should stop doing this.
